Abstract

A halide scintillator material is disclosed where the halide may comprise chloride, bromide or iodide. The material is single-crystalline and has a composition of the general formula ABXwhere A is an alkali, B is an alkali earth and X is a halide which general composition was investigated. In particular, crystals of the formula ACaEuIwhere A=K, Rb and Cs were formed as well as crystals of the formula CsAEuX(where A=Ca, Sr, Ba, or a combination thereof and X=Cl, Br or I or a combination thereof) with divalent Europium doping where 0≦y≦1, and more particularly Eu doping has been studied at one to ten mol %. The disclosed scintillator materials are suitable for making scintillation detectors used in applications such as medical imaging and homeland security.
